#!/usr/bin/env bash
# Two behaviours the settings rows depend on:
#
# commitPreference(key, value)
# One entry point for every row. A compositor-backed key must reach Hyprland
# and be confirmed before it is stored; a local key is written directly.
# Rows bind a schema key and call this, so they never need to know which
# kind they hold -- and a row must not be able to store a value the
# compositor rejected.
#
# restoreDefaults()
# Panama keeps user state in more than one file. Resetting only the schema
# store would leave a customised Home accessory arrangement in place while
# claiming to have restored Panama's defaults. That is worse than having no
# reset at all, because it is silent.

# This contract shares its harness file with settings-hyprland-write-contract,
# and Quickshell identifies an instance by config path -- so if that run's
# instance is still alive, the IPC wait below is satisfied by ITS target. That
# direction is the dangerous one: this contract believes the compositor seam is
# stubbed, so it would happily drive the DAILY DESKTOP's real compositor while
# reporting isolation. Refuse to start rather than find out.
harness_instances() {
# rg -c prints nothing when there are no matches, so an unguarded
# substitution yields "" rather than "0".
local count
count="$(qs list 2>/dev/null | rg -c "^ Config path: $harness\$" || true)"
printf '%s' "${count:-0}"
}
